| Text: | Dwell in Me |
| Author: | A. C. Sewall |
| Tune: | [Love of God, so great and holy] |
| Composer: | Charles S. Brown |
1 Love of God, so great and holy,
Grace of God, so full and free,
Templed in a Child so lowly,
Canst Thou come and dwell in me?
2 Sin has held a long dominion,
Darkened thought, debased desire,
Fettered will, corrupted conscience,
Worshipped with unholy fire.
3 I am all defiled and guilty;
Yet Thy temple, Lord, would be!
Stronger than the strong man enter;
Bind my foe; deliver me.
4 Love of God, so great and holy,
Grace of Chris, so full and free,
While I kneel, Thy child and lowly,
Make Thy promise good in me.
